Hi all,

Falling pressure..... which I guess can only come from a leak, which must be under my ground floor floorboards as all the ceilings are fine.

The system is only 1 year old and had Fernox inhibitor added.

Ive had falling pressure for about 10 months and have just been using the filler valve thing to top up the pressure.

I am about to lift up floorboards and fix the leak. However, after all these months of topping up the pressure should I add fresh inhibitor??

Thanks
 
Sponsored Links
Check the PRV discharge outside before assuming anything. It would probably be wise to add some inhibitor, to keep the concentration topped up.
